ZFS autobackup
Introduction
ZFS autobackup is used to periodicly backup ZFS filesystems to other locations. This is done using the very effcient zfs send and receive commands.
It has the following features:
- Automaticly selects filesystems to backup by looking at a simple ZFS property.
- Is able to "push" and "pull" the backups via SSH.
- Also supports local backups.
- Even supports pulling data from a source-host and pushing backup to target host by ssh.
- Can be scheduled via a simple cronjob orrun directly from commandline.
- Always creates new snapshots, even if the previous backup was aborted.
- Ability to 'finish' aborted backups to see what goes wrong.
- Checks everything and aborts on errors.
- Written in python and uses zfs-commands, no 3rd party dependencys or libraries.
- Easy to debug and has a test-mode. Actual unix commands are printed.
